#e84204 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#e84204 is composed of 91% red, 25.9% green and 1.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 71.6% magenta, 98.3%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 16.3 degrees, a saturation of 96.6% and a lightness of 46.3%. #e84204 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8408 with #d10000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3300.

#e84204 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#e84204 has RGB values of R:232, G:66, B:4 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.72, Y:0.98,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15221252.

Shades and Tints of #e84204

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fff1ec is the lightest one.
